Irish Distillers-owned Midleton Distillery has released Midleton Very Rare Forêt de Tronçais – Irish whiskey finished in rare French Tronçais oak casks originating from the French forest of the same name – as an addition to their Very Rare range of whiskies. The forest was established in the 1600s to sustainably supply oak for building […]
